Yes to the contrasting stitching and M logo headrest, though I would prefer and smaller M in the backrest and a tricolor slash somewhere else on the seat.

M cars have become a little bland in this area, a little less unique than they used to be. 'The a regular' M5 does not have M logo'd seats, no tricolor on the interior except for the steering wheel and gear lever, the fenders don't look flared unless you see it next to a regular 5, the engine is not a unique (its good, but not the same). Seeing an M car used to make me feel like a kid, the same way seeing a Bentley or a Rolls would do, not so much anymore.

I still want an F10 though, like tomorrow if I could, and then I would go to an interior trimmer and have the seats restitched..
